I have multiple SSDs in my computer. My Arch installation is installed on device "/dev/nvme1n1" for reference.
I was previously using my device "/dev/sda" for general data storage (games1) with a single ext4 partition, which I had labelled with the e2label utility.
I since changed my configuration and installed Windows on to sda for testing purposes and it has the following partitions;

What @SweepingBishops said; the "problem" seems to be that MS Windows doesn't really do anything with that reserved area; it's not a formatted area of the disk - if I get it right - it's a partition all right, but it hasn't otherwise been touched by MS Windows (ref. this Wikipedia article). So I guess the remains of the previous Ext4 partition will still be intact, and because the superblock is in the beginning of the partition and contains the volume label, and the first 16MB of the old Ext4 partition is still there, the partition will look like Ext4 to lsblk.
So to change it, you'll have to do what @SweepingBishops said - because you can't change the label of unformatted disk space.

It's just that Windows hasn't changed the fstype [in the partition table to reflect the change]
There's probably confusing wording in this thread and statement.
The partition type (was changed but) isn't the same as the fstype - https://en.wikipedia.org/wiki/Microsoft … _Partition is just uninitialized data garbage for padding and lsblk picks up remnants from the FS that previously existed at this location.

Thank you for all your suggestions everyone. I have resolved the issue by using Raynman's suggestion of wipefs. I wiped the ext4 signature and rebooted in to Windows just fine.
Or use wipefs to clear ext4 signatures.
^ Worked for me - cheers guys.
